Output 59c8f38a201b916c3b30cf6614d2461489cc55ccf5c3eae406fa45e06b6e4f3e:1

value
170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b2a33e0539758a158faa903f75ee38a44b80ad OP_EQUAL
address
35Ddbo7awVL9PLdpFf7tRg2mrMQDJbppSN
transaction
59c8f38a201b916c3b30cf6614d2461489cc55ccf5c3eae406fa45e06b6e4f3e
spent
true